How they compare

Costa Rica currently reports 0.6269 GPIA against 0.4948 GPIA in Bangladesh, a difference of 0.1321 GPIA.

That makes Costa Rica's figure about 1.3 times Bangladesh's.

Across all 5 years both countries report, Costa Rica has been ahead every year.

Bangladesh ranks 32nd and Costa Rica ranks 30th of 34 countries.

Costa Rica has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
